1929 Northwest 54th Street, Miami, Florida
1554.6 miles away from Maywood, Nebraska
51 Northeast 82nd Terrace, Miami, Florida
1554.7 miles away from Maywood, Nebraska
1866 Northwest 51st Terrace, Miami, Florida
1554.8 miles away from Maywood, Nebraska
37 Sandwich Road, Bourne, Massachusetts
1554.8 miles away from Maywood, Nebraska
1093 County Road, Bourne, Massachusetts
1554.9 miles away from Maywood, Nebraska
1400 Northwest 54th Street, Miami, Florida
1555 miles away from Maywood, Nebraska
740 Northwest 58th Street, Miami, Florida
1555.3 miles away from Maywood, Nebraska
68 Main Street, Falmouth, Massachusetts
1555.4 miles away from Maywood, Nebraska